Output c3599371aa1d45793b997d4c358955cf343b0db25b6822b39a8dc476c213ca5d:0

value
3399756
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1c690b9861081f505fff088cc95c0ca6f7ce00a OP_EQUAL
address
3Hu1Q4N3bSWRbzUaxaXjkiXkAxNndQZ3u3
transaction
c3599371aa1d45793b997d4c358955cf343b0db25b6822b39a8dc476c213ca5d
spent
true